Simurgh is a Christchurch-based fusion ensemble of traditional instruments from Iran, Afghanistan, Turkey, India, and the Arabic world. The group was born out of the collaboration between multi-instrumentalists Esmail Fathi, Liam Oliver, Nelson & Pragunya Myers-Daly, as well as other local musicians and singers experienced in these rich music traditions. Esmail and Liam are known for co-founding the eponymous Simurgh Music School, Aotearoa’s first organization aimed to teach the performing arts from Persia and surrounding regions. AL P and his P.A.L's were originally known as the Unknown Legends but a change in drummers meant a change in name. New drummer, Dawn Hendrikse joins Lucinda Whiteley on bass (and vocals) giving the band a distinctly female feel. Gordy Goodinson adds his deft touch on lead guitar and Al Park plays electric, acoustic guitar and sings.
